Four changed core files

  • units.gd.xml — new IncludeForEmployAllUnitsAchievement flag (modder-relevant). Every previously-empty <AchievementUnit /> element is now populated with <AchievementUnit><IncludeForEmployAllUnitsAchievement>True|False</IncludeForEmployAllUnitsAchievement></AchievementUnit> (the vast majority True; at least one False). This is the data behind the Core Game bugfix "Fixed 'specialized in everything' achievement" — the engine now reads a per-unit opt-in flag to decide which units count toward the "employ all units" achievement instead of treating every unit. No GUID references (it's a bool), so no reference-count change from this file.
  • modfilters.gd.xml — new Type mod-browser filter (the +1 entity). Adds a ModFilterCategory entity named Type (32e50224-566a-487e-8b73-1a315e91abe7, ModIoId "Type"), and gives the existing Required DLC category an explicit <SortOrder>1</SortOrder>. Backs the patch-notes Mod-browser items "Added 'type' filter category" and "Improved visuals for page buttons". ModIoId is a string, not a GUID, so no references are added.
  • locaparkplatz.gd.xml — +2 localization tags. Two new LocaParkplatz staging tags, MultiplayerJoinCoopGameModsHaveIssuesDialogTitle and …Text — the strings behind the patch-notes co-op item "When joining a friend's multiplayer session you will now get a warning pop-up if any mods the host is using for this session have to be subscribed or enabled on your side." String keys, not GUIDs, so resolution counts are unaffected.
  • productionrecipes.gd.xml — steel-weapon recipe rework (the −8 references). The four SteelSmithRecipe child recipes — SteelStaffRecipe, SteelDaggersRecipe, SteelMaceRecipe, SteelHalberdRecipe — had their <ProductionSteps> reworked into a richer animated sequence (added TargetLocator / Animation / OnStart / OnFinished / Wait / Work step scaffolding), which dropped the duplicated <Content>/<InputOutput> product references each recipe previously carried. Net −8 resolved GUID references (each of the four recipes lost a Content + an InputOutput reference to its steel-weapon product). The recipes still produce the same outputs — the modding-sensitive checks are unchanged (building recipe links 95, recipe resource refs 357), so this is a visual/animation polish of the steel-smith line, not a content change.

Changed XML files (3, all dlc1)

  • Withered-area spread sampling reworked — modder-relevant schema change. dlc1/gdb/npcbases.gd.xml and dlc1/maps/meadowsong map database.gd.xml drop the <SpreadRadialProbCount> (70 / 50) and <SpreadDistanceProbCount> (12 / 10) fields and replace them with <SpreadProbSpacing> (1.5) and <SpreadProbRandomOffset> (0.5). This is the data behind the patch-notes fixes "Fixed a desync in multiplayer caused by withered area spread" and "Fixed withered area in some cases not spreading correctly." The old field names are not documented by name anywhere in this repo, but any external mod that patched them by name will no longer match — re-author against the new fields.
  • Boss heal-charge status icon recolour (cosmetic). dlc1/gdb/npcunits.gd.xml: the UiNPCBossHealingChargeEffectStatus <IconColor> changed from (0.937, 0.4086915, 0.9070957) to (1, 1, 1) (white).

Asset-reference extension scheme (catalog heuristic updated)

1.4.0 renamed every asset-reference path extension: the pre-1.4.0 double suffix .<type>.json became a bare .<type> (foo.prefab.jsonfoo.prefab, foo.mesh.jsonfoo.mesh), .png became .image, .pile.json became .slicedmesh, and texture-map references (DiffuseMap / NormalMap / ParameterMap / VegetationLimiter / Map / FlowMap) dropped their extension entirely (…/cliffs_001_c.texture.json…/cliffs_001_c).

The catalog's asset-detection heuristic (generate_catalog.ps1) keyed off the old .json-suffixed extensions, so on raw 1.4.0 data it first appeared to lose 455 asset references (5,406 → 4,951) with a wild category reshuffle (JsonAsset 157 → 0, Prefab 995 → 693, Texture 336 → 64, Mesh 811 → 1,110). A base-name join of the 1.3.2 and 1.4.0 snapshots proved this was catalog-tooling staleness, not a content change: 458 references were silently dropped (their field names weren't in the detector's allowlist once the extension no longer matched) and exactly 302 flipped Prefab → Mesh purely from rule order — only the extensions had moved, no asset was removed.

The heuristic was extended to recognise both the old and the new scheme (back-compatible, so cross-version diffs stay consistent). After the fix the corrected 1.4.0 catalog has the same 5,406 asset-reference rows as 1.3.2 with zero uncategorised rows, and Prefab (995) / Mesh (811) match 1.3.2 exactly. One intentional improvement falls out of the new scheme: texture maps the old .texture.json suffix could only file under the generic JsonAsset are now correctly Texture, so Texture rises 336 → 473 and JsonAsset falls 157 → 17. Dead / cut content audit (catalog + adversarial XML verify)

A reachability sweep of the 1.3.2 baseline found ~60 fully-authored but unreachable entities — cut, superseded, or never-wired-up content that ships with real assets yet no in-game path. They cluster into recognisable abandoned features: a transport/mechanisation chain (Wooden Cogwheel + NoMVP.* wheels/handcart/wheelbarrow), an unbuilt copper-tools tier (9 *CopperRecipe + the dead Hardwood Boards intermediate), a cut Stone Mason building with its dressed/border-stone recipes (the Stone Block output survives via the Quarry), a cut elemental-sorceress upgrade line (Mountain/Water II–III units + their gem-staff/wand goods and recipes), and the usual *Old / * Deprecated superseded revisions. No fully-cut buildable building exists — all non-techtree buildings are either IsAbstract leftovers or system pseudo-entities. Notable Shape Changes

  • Six leftover NoMVP.* resources removed — four of them left dangling. The placeholder resources NoMVP.Handcart, NoMVP.Wheelbarrow, NoMVP.Wooden Wheel, NoMVP.Iron-bound Wheel, NoMVP.Oakwood Boards, and NoMVP.Oakwood Trunk were deleted from core/gdb/resources.gd.xml (the NoMVP. prefix is EE's "not part of MVP" marker — see docs/quirks-and-anomalies.md → EE's internal "NoMVP." prefix). EE removed the resource entities but left four of them still referenced as <Content> in productionrecipes.gd.xml, which is the entire +18 jump in unresolved references (Wooden Wheel 6×, Iron-bound Wheel 6×, Handcart 3×, Wheelbarrow 3×). This is a dangling reference EE shipped, not a repo problem — do not point these at real entities.
  • Custom-map withered-area balancing is now data-driven. The patch-notes line "the initial amount of withered areas is now balanced depending on landing party and map size" shows up as a brand-new SimulationParametersDlc1 entity in dlc1/gdb/globals.gd.xml plus a DifficultySettingsDlc1 component grafted onto all four DLC1CM1 campaign difficulty rows in the Meadowsong map database. core/gdb/landingparties.gd.xml also grew (+2.9 KB), consistent with the landing-party dependency.
  • Two new DLC1 component types (313 → 315): DifficultySettingsDlc1 and SimulationParametersDlc1. Both are DLC1-exclusive and relevant only to mods that touch DLC1 difficulty or simulation parameters.

Notable Shape Changes

  • Cross-pak entity merging machinery in active use. Meadowsong is the first release that uses the InheritanceMode machinery at scale: 18 Template, 14 Replace, 17 Incremental, plus 17 encounter-level null-GUID <ReplaceSelf> unloads. (1.2.2 had exactly one InheritanceMode="Template" use — the DecorativeBuilding test-bed entity.) Empirical breakdown and modder implications in docs/mod-distribution.md → Cross-Pak Entity Merging.
  • Correction (EE dev review, 2026-06-06): the data scan shows 0 InheritanceMode="Unload" uses, but EE confirmed the entity-level Unload mode is engine-implemented since Meadowsong — it's simply unused in shipped content (a scan can't see a zero-use feature). EE also confirmed the multi-mod collision rule: last-loaded Replace/Unload wins, Incremental stacks; and that externally rewriting shipped paks is not their intended path (overlay paks merged at load time are). See docs/mod-distribution.md → Dev review follow-up and docs/quirks-and-anomalies.md → InheritanceMode="Unload" ships but is unused.
  • Pre-release placeholders retired. Entities prefixed NoMVP. (EE's "not part of MVP" marker for unshipped content) and a handful of LocaParkplatz placeholder rows were cleaned up between the development phase and the public release. Most visible example: NoMVP.BeerBeer (the Brewery + Beer feature went live). The NoMVP. convention is documented in docs/quirks-and-anomalies.md → EE's internal "NoMVP." prefix.
  • Component vocabulary grew from 281 to 313 types (<Aspect*> / <Vis*> / <Effect*> element names) — 33 added, 1 retired (UiGlobalUnitTraits → singular UiGlobalUnitTrait). Of the 33 additions, 26 are dlc1-exclusive (animal husbandry, the Withering / infection system, Sanctuary, DLC-aware progression) and 7 are also picked up by core entities — notably UnitRaidParameters, which got bulk-added to 57 existing campaign NPCs in a single rollout.
